Is SMS is a component of your mobile marketing, let users know they have the option of opting out ahead of time, and let them know how often you well be sending texts. When used improperly, SMS can do more damage than good. It can feel like it’s invading peoples’ privacy. Go with the opt-in letting the customer decide whether to receive your messages. Again, be honest about the number of messages you will be sending and stick to that. Staying honest is the best way to improve your customers’ faith in your brand.

Similar to how you would test a website on various web browsers and operating systems for computers, you should also test mobile websites on different mobile browsers and mobile devices. Some mobile devices use special browsers, and others have limitations based on their screen size or resolution. Your website and content might look different on each device. At the very least, you should test on all of the most popular devices.

While many people do want to hear about the sales you have to offer, they do not want to hear about it when they are sleeping. Make sure not to annoy your customers with early/ late messages. You’ll risk annoying customers with this practice, even people who already like your products or services.

Don’t ever message customers without a reason. Make sure you always have something relevant to say when you take the time to message them. Sending random messages to customers has been the downfall of many actual marketing campaigns. Send content that you would want to receive yourself, something that is of benefit to the recipient.

Be precise and easy to understand. Lessening the amount of clicks you need will create the most efficient marketing system. The keypad on most mobile devices is very small, which makes extensive typing a chore. With that in mind, you should limit the length of messages.

Invest in dedicated short codes rather than sharing them. The codes will be linked with your brand, even if the price is a bit steep. If you are persistent, people will start to associate your short code with your company. You will be happy you spend the money when you have a legal issue. You could be held responsible if you employ an unethical code sharing company.
